dc.description.abstractPurpose: To assess the impact of metabolic syndrome (MetS) on the peripapillary choroidal thickness (PPCT) and to characterize the PPCT in a Portuguese population.Methods: This prospective study included 104 eyes. Detailed medical and ophthalmic examinations were performed; the PPCT was measured by spectral-domain optical coherence tomography (SD-OCT) using enhanced depth imaging (EDI) modality. The PPCT changes with MetS, as well as with other clinical and demographic factors, were investigated.Results: The mean PPCT was 142.4 +/- 54.0 mu m (58-303 mu m); it was thickest superiorly, followed by the temporal, nasal, and inferior sectors. The PPCT was significantly associated with axial length (p<0.001), age (p=0.001), intraocular pressure (IOP) (p=0.041), weight (p=0.015), and arterial hypertension (p=0.044). The presence of MetS was associated with thinner PPCT in all sectors, being statistically significant in the temporal (p=0.032) and inferotemporal (p=0.034) sectors.Conclusions: The choroidal thickness was significantly less in temporal and inferotemporal sectors in patients with MetS than in controls. This may suggest vascular insufficiency around the optic nerve head.por
